Output 624864bb3dbde71f0d75bfdfdced08a0b3c3b3fcf0622fcd22c98f088de1dd42:0

value
105083
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ae72f9f557cd1c45c7b3e1fb8872c59d2c0202d OP_EQUAL
address
3EMU86vewDzELPDgq1AoazMjkp4PENxnD5
transaction
624864bb3dbde71f0d75bfdfdced08a0b3c3b3fcf0622fcd22c98f088de1dd42